**Инструкция по созданию и управлению ботом для сбора меню (с открытым исходным кодом)**
Для создания и использования бота с целью консолидации меню различных заведений (например, фуд-корта или других точек притяжения), предоставляется возможность воспользоваться бесплатным алгоритмом с открытым исходным кодом. Ниже приводится схема работы:
1. **Создание и настройка бота**:
- Создайте собственного бота, используя алгоритмы, размещенные по адресу: [https://github.com/ArtHome12/vzmuinebot](https://github.com/ArtHome12/vzmuinebot).
- Разместите необходимые скрипты на бесплатном хостинге.
- Назначьте себя администратором бота и приступите к его продвижению.
2. **Взаимодействие с владельцами заведений**:
- Владельцы заведений общественного питания могут обращаться к вам за доступом для ввода и редактирования меню своего заведения.
- Для каждого заведения выделяется отдельный телеграм-аккаунт.
3. **Просмотр меню пользователями**:
- Обычные пользователи могут просматривать все меню в одном месте, выбирать блюда, а затем связываться с заведением по указанным контактным данным или отправлять содержимое своей корзины в альтернативные службы доставки.
Опция администратора:
Администратор может самостоятельно вводить и редактировать меню от имени ресторатора, что особенно полезно на начальном этапе для накопления базы данных. В дальнейшем возможность управления может быть передана непосредственно ресторатору.
**Структура меню одного заведения**:
1. Для каждого заведения можно задать название, описание, включая контактные данные и изображение, после чего создаются группы (разделы меню).
2. Для групп указываются название, описание и время доступности, например, для завтраков с 07:00 до 11:00. Время доступности всех групп определяет общее время работы заведения.
3. Внутри групп добавляются сами блюда. В случае временной приостановки готовки одного блюда или группы, их можно скрыть и впоследствии вернуть в меню одним щелчком. Это также касается полного закрытия заведения "на учет".
**Владение ботом**:
По предоставленной ссылке размещен только демонстрационный образец бота. Для того чтобы бот стал полностью вашим и работал автономно, следует выполнить следующие действия:
- Найти хостинг (сервер для исполнения алгоритмов и хранения данных).
- Скачать исходный код бота с GitHub и установить его на хостинг.
- Периодически обновлять код до новой версии при необходимости.
Только при выполнении вышеуказанных шагов вы получите бота, работоспособного без зависимости от разработчиков. Если у вас есть навыки разработки и вы желаете принять участие в усовершенствовании бота, вы можете присоединиться к проекту.
**Лицензия**:
Проект распространяется под лицензией GNU General Public License v3.0.
Открыть в телеграм